Flavoparmelia soredians (Nyl.) Hale (1986: 605) View in CoL
Many localities of Hypotrachyna sinuosa were erroneously reported and mapped from Magallanes as Flavoparmelia soredians by Bjerke & Elvebakk (1999). The latter species has a more northern distribution in Chile.
